Output 8cde5a6f60eff2645e71e95765c85ab665656fa96ec61da562aabbc8ff511441:0

value
27912292
script pubkey
OP_0 OP_PUSHBYTES_20 a30dab4e57fc03e25e5e7281101f056295d687a4
address
bc1q5vx6knjhlsp7yhj7w2q3q8c9v22adpay2xfskj
transaction
8cde5a6f60eff2645e71e95765c85ab665656fa96ec61da562aabbc8ff511441
confirmations
220359
spent
true